Set beside a peaceful oak woodland and surrounded by fields of wheat and sunflowers, L’Héritier feels like a true escape from everyday life. This recently restored home has a total of six bedrooms and an 86m² living area with Scandinavian loft-inspired décor, creating an atmosphere that’s both serene and welcoming. Its name originally came from a nickname referring to the “happy heir” of the property, a legacy passed down through the centuries. We’ve collected old photographs and blended them with our own family memories to imagine the different “Heirs” who might have lived here. Now it’s your turn to write the next chapter of this story.
Inside the main house, four bedrooms each have their own bathroom, while a spacious 86m² area is perfect for shared meals and relaxation. The fully equipped kitchen makes preparing your favorite dishes a breeze, and the living room, with its fireplace and library, invites you to unwind in complete tranquility. Slightly separate from the main gîte, an independent duplex offers two additional bedrooms, a bathroom, and a living area with a kitchenette, ensuring extra privacy or autonomy for those who prefer it.
Outdoors, you can enjoy a heated 12 × 6m swimming pool, open from late May to early October, where you can cool off under the Tarn's sun. There’s also a large meadow bordered by oaks and a pétanque court—ideal for friendly games at sunset.

L’Héritier is open year-round, with minimum-stay requirements varying by season. From July 15 to August 22, weekly rentals only are available, running from Friday at 4:00 p.m. to the following Friday at 10:00 a.m. A minimum stay of three nights is required during the Easter period, and four nights at Christmas. Outside these peak times, the house can be rented starting from two nights, and weekends typically run from Friday at 6:00 p.m. to Sunday at 6:00 p.m., giving you plenty of time to recharge or extend your getaway.
